Our FDSN Web Service serves data T-30 minutes and older. You can find more information on how our FDSNWS is set up here and here.

All the data your Shake records is available directly from the Shake itself. For example, using software like SWARM, you would be able to see what your Shake is detecting in real time without needing anything else.
2.1) You can directly download all recorded data from the Shake as shown here.
2.2) The two points above require the Shake and the computer you’re using to connect to it to be on the same network, be it a local or a VPN one.
2.3) If only viewing is required in some situations, instead, you can use our StationView and DataView portals. -
For local network access, you don’t require a special server. You can connect directly to your Shake via:
- SeedLink (works with Earthworm, ObsPy, SeisComP, and more)
- OSOP Wave Server (OWS) for SWARM
- UDP Broadcast for RSUDP and ObsPy
For cloud-based streaming, instead, you will need at least a CAPS or SeedLink protocol set up to receive data. More info can be found here.

No trouble! The Shake’s default configuration saves 7 days of continuous data to the microSD card. Naturally, this value can be modified by the user (note: it’s always best to avoid filling up the disk completely).
If you require a guided example to estimate how much you would require for your needs, you can find one here.
It is also possible to extend the Shake storage capacity even more by using an external USB stick, as shown here.
All data (both on the Shake and on our servers) is stored and retrieved as MSEED files, ready to be used by most seismological analysis software.

Our Shakes come with an 8GB pre-installed microSD card. We recommend using either Commercial Grade (MLC) or Industrial Grade (SLC) microSD cards for their greater reliability and longevity. You are free to use larger-capacity cards (16GB, 32GB, etc.).

My answer in Point 4 can help, but to provide you with a quick list:
- RS1D : ~15 MB/day/channel → ~200 days of storage
- RS3D : ~45 MB/day → ~70 days of storage
- RS4D : ~60 MB/day → ~50 days of storage
- RS&BOOM : ~30 MB/day → ~100 days of storage
All data will remain on the Shake until the period set as described in Point 4 ends. So, if you’ve set 7 days, old data will start to be deleted after that time has passed. If you set 30 days, it will be deleted after a month, and so on.
